WebWe’ll be covering a variety of scales in this segment that are commonly used in blues music. Scale #1 – The Blues Scale. The first scale we’re focusing on in this study is the blues scale. It is basically a minor pentatonic scale with a blue note. The blues scale in the key of C consists of the following notes… C, Eb, F, Gb, G, Bb, and C WebE Blues Scale. E Blues Scale Notes: E G A Bb B D. Blues Scale Formula: 1 b3 4 b5 5 b7. Note: The black dots are the root notes. Blue dots are the b5 "blues note". E Blues …

WebOn guitar, each fret is a half-step. So to play a minor blues scale, simply play a minor pentatonic but include the fret between the 4th and 5th steps. Again, looking at our A minor blues: This is another moveable scale, so as long as you remember the box pattern, you can change the tonic note to play solos in any key. This step shows the ascending E-flat natural minor scale on the piano, treble clef and bass clef. It also shows the scale degree names for all 8 notes. The E-flat natural minor scale has 6 flats. This minor scale key is on the Circle of 5ths - Eb minor on circle of 5ths, which means that it is a commonly used minor ...

WebHere’s a typical blues scale in the key of C: In addition to the blue notes: …which are the b3, b5, and the b7 tones of the major scale, the blues scale contains the 1st, 4th, and 5th: …tones of the major scale. Although the blues scale is used in the major key, it fits in perfectly into the minor key. I would use the minor scale, and preferably notate the blues note as a sharp 4 rather than a flat 5. For example, a blues … bookcore roibackWebFor this you would use the blues scale. The blues scale is very similar to the minor pentatonic scale, but with an additional lowered 5th note (lowered by half a step/semitone), or blues note.
